The Old Fire Station in Wymondham, retired in 1967, now acts as the entrance to a car park behind.
"This fire station, when first built, had to sets of doors with a smaller door between them. When motorised appliances arrived, however, the central door was removed to allow for two sets of wider doors to accommodate two Commer pumps, one with a trailer pump."

A plaque at the station, now opened up to lead into a car park, reads -
The
Old Fire Station
1882-1967
Presented to the town by
Mrs. Julia de Rubigne Beevor Clarke,
it housed the Volunteer Fire
Brigade until 1967.
